When you're looking for a fun night out, head to Good Move Cafe. It's located at 1 E. Center St. #100, Provo, UT 84601.
This cozy cafe has plenty of comfortable seating to accommodate groups of every size. Bring a date here, come in with your family, or meet up with all your friends.
No matter what kind of game you'd like to play, you'll find it here. They have everything from strategy games like Settlers of Catan, to childhood favorites like Battleship.
The cafe hosts tournaments every Wednesday night at 6 p.m.. Each week, a different game is featured, so keep an eye on the tournament calendar to watch for your favorite. Soft drinks are free for tournament players, and you can even win cash prizes.
Other special events include Family Night on Mondays, when your entire family can play for just $10 when you also order food, and Two Dollar Tuesday, when you can play for just two bucks. If you really love to play, you might consider a membership. For just $15, you get unlimited gaming all month long, and a free buddy pass to use Monday through Thursday.
Come hungry, and eat while you play. The menu has lots of sandwiches and salads, and you'll also find snack options, including snack trays, where you can choose three finger food items.
Game night wouldn't be complete without a tasty treat, so you'll want to take a look at the dessert menu. Sink your teeth into some sweet fry bread, old-fashioned bread pudding, chocolate torte, or New York cheesecake.
